Population justification: The global population is inferred to number 5,800,000 mature individuals (Partners in Flight 2019).

Trend justification: The species has had stable trends between 1970 and 2017 (Partners in Flight 2019). Short-term trends suggest a rapid increase in the population in North America over the past ten years; however the population size is fluctuating annually (Pardieck et al. 2018). The species is therefore tentatively assessed as stable.
